Engenheiro(a) de Dados e Backend Sênior (PJ)
This position is listed on behalf of a partner company, who manages all applications and next steps. Our partner is looking for a Engenheiro(a) de Dados e Backend Sênior (PJ) based in Brazil.
This role sits at the intersection of data engineering and backend development, supporting mission-critical financial processes within a complex capital markets environment.
You will be responsible for building and evolving scalable data pipelines and backend systems that power key business decisions, especially around eligibility and structured credit operations.
The position demands strong technical depth, as you will translate financial rules into reliable system logic while ensuring accuracy, performance, and traceability of data flows.
You will work with large-scale distributed systems, contributing to event-driven architectures and high-volume data processing pipelines.
Collaboration is central, as you will partner with business and technical teams to automate operational decisions and improve system efficiency.
This is a highly impactful role for someone who thrives in solving complex data challenges in a fast-evolving financial technology environment.
Accountabilities:
- Design, develop, and evolve data pipelines that support eligibility, selection, and purchase processes for receivables, ensuring accuracy and efficiency in data processing.
- Implement and maintain business rules related to credit assignment and structured financial operations, translating complex requirements into robust system logic.
- Build and support data validation, transformation, and calculation processes for financial indicators and operational metrics.
- Develop and maintain integrations between data pipelines and backend services, ensuring consistency and reliability across systems.
- Contribute to the evolution of distributed and event-driven architectures, supporting scalable and resilient data flows.
- Investigate and resolve complex issues in large-scale data processing environments, ensuring system stability and performance.
- Participate in technical reviews, promoting engineering best practices, code quality, and architectural improvements.
- Collaborate with cross-functional teams to design solutions that automate business decisions and improve operational efficiency.
- Solid experience with Python for backend development and data pipeline construction.
- Strong experience with large-scale data processing frameworks such as Apache Spark, Databricks, or similar technologies.
- Advanced knowledge of data modeling, ETL/ELT processes, and data transformation workflows.
- Experience with messaging systems and event streaming tools such as Kafka or equivalent.
- Strong experience building and consuming REST APIs and integrating backend services.
- Proficiency in Git and collaborative software development practices.
- Advanced SQL skills for data manipulation, analysis, and optimization.
- Experience with distributed and event-driven architectures in production environments.
- Hands-on experience integrating data pipelines with backend systems.
- Familiarity with cloud environments such as AWS or similar platforms.
- Experience with data pipeline orchestration tools.
- Experience with Databricks and/or Delta Lake.
- Background in financial systems, capital markets, or structured credit environments.
- Experience handling high-volume data processing and large file-based workflows.
- Familiarity with streaming-based architectures and real-time data processing systems.
- PJ contract model with flexibility and autonomy.
- Monthly well-being allowance to support education, health, sports, leisure, or home office improvements.
- Paid vacation period with financial compensation.
- Birthday day off to celebrate your special date.
- Discounts and partnerships for English learning platforms such as Open English.
- Annual performance bonus based on individual and company results.
- Support for legal entity (CNPJ) management through accounting partnerships like Contabilizei.
- Access to wellness and fitness platforms such as TotalPass, including physical and mental health support.
- Inclusive and collaborative work environment focused on continuous learning and professional development.
Requirements:
Desirable (not mandatory):
Benefits:
How Jobgether works: We use an AI-powered matching process to ensure your application is reviewed quickly, objectively, and fairly against the role's core requirements. Our system identifies the top-fitting candidates, and this shortlist is then shared directly with the hiring company. The final decision and next steps (interviews, assessments) are managed by their internal team. We appreciate your interest and wish you the best! Why Apply Through Jobgether? Data Privacy Notice: By submitting your application, you acknowledge that Jobgether will process your personal data to evaluate your candidacy and share relevant information with the hiring employer. This processing is based on legitimate interest and pre-contractual measures under applicable data protection laws (including GDPR). You may exercise your rights (access, rectification, erasure, objection) at any time. #LI-CL1